Transaction 1507228b16c587e6773dc2d0002a90c1703fe8cd9b3ef9a47e4b9284ff4b75db

1 Input
2 Outputs
  • 1507228b16c587e6773dc2d0002a90c1703fe8cd9b3ef9a47e4b9284ff4b75db:0
  • value  3942701689
    address  12xPTirNv7M68g49ynEYZSG7rJf8HRDxzU
  • 1507228b16c587e6773dc2d0002a90c1703fe8cd9b3ef9a47e4b9284ff4b75db:1
  • value  231796015
    address  13pkjxNYj859RZbFyWzTS9BCE9RmWdRPpQ